A Global Certificate Course in Neural Networks is increasingly significant for Healthcare Resource Management (HRM) in the UK, mirroring global trends. The NHS faces immense pressure to optimize resource allocation amidst rising demand and budgetary constraints. Neural networks, a key component of artificial intelligence (AI), offer powerful tools for predictive modeling, optimizing patient flow, and improving operational efficiency. According to the NHS Confederation, nearly 70% of NHS trusts are already exploring AI applications, highlighting the growing importance of this skillset.
